The difference between the value of the number increased by 20% and the value of the number decreased by 25% is 36. Find the number ?

A. 7.2

B. 0.8

C. 720

D. 80

Answer: Option D

Solution(By Examveda Team)

Let the number = x
According to the question,
⇒ x × $$\frac{120}{100}$$ - x × $$\frac{75}{100}$$ = 36
⇒ 120x - 75x = 3600
⇒ 45x = 3600
⇒ x = $$\frac{3600}{45}$$
⇒ x = 80
Hence, required number = 80
